Overhanging hedges protruding over the public pavement narrowing the walkway considerably. When cars and vans are parked it is even harder to walk by, making the walkway even more restricted, it is more difficult to walk along here particularly in the dark and icy conditions.

  • As all these hedges are private, CBC Highways will need to issue a letter to each of the landowners/properties to request that they are cut back as they are encroaching onto the footway.
